怎么样把TreeView中的树形结构存储到数据库?(50分)

  • 主题发起人 主题发起人 thender
  • 开始时间 开始时间
T

thender

Unregistered / Unconfirmed
GUEST, unregistred user!
我用TreeView控件做了一个小程序。我现在想把TreeView中的树形结构存储到数据库,
请问我该怎么做?
 
你可以定义这么一张表:
编码 ,内容,上级编码
来形成一张多杈树
 
devexpress 's dxdbtreeview is good controls

www.51delphi.com
www.inprises.com
 
其实非常简单,Treeview 可以放到文件*.TXT里面,以后随便处理了
 
什么数据库
 
在CSDN上不是有人加答了吗
 
只果只是存TreeView而不是一个个节点存的话:
TreeView.SaveToStream
再把Stream存进数据库
 
LDAP 数据库就是存放树型目录结构记录的。(比如 www.openldap.org、Sun的iPlannet LDAP)
传统数据库表对应一个二维表单,树型结构可以使用二维表单组织,添加一些诸如parent、
child之类的字段即可,相对比较麻烦一点。而LDAP对应的就是树型结构,这是一个国际标
准,包括内置的子节点插入、删除、查询等等的功能。

我只通过Java使用过openLDAP,Delphi就不是很清楚了。不过既然是标准,那就应该是共通的。
 
后退
顶部